SH5 is a 32 bit program.
Even if you have a 64bit machine, SH5 will still run in 32bit mode and not make use of the extra RAM.

Any 32bit program will run on a current 64bit machine, it will just run in 32bit mode.

This is true. But if you have, say 8GB RAM - SH5 will use 4GB, and you still have 4GB left for the OS and other processes. So at least in theory, you could benefit from a 64 bit OS and more RAM.

I run it on Win 7 x64 with 8GB Q9650@3GHz Nvidia 9600GT 512, the performance issues I have seems to be with the GFX card. I have not tried SH5 on a 32 bit system, but other games I have show very little difference from 32 to 64 bit. FSX runs a little better, but not much. Again I think the GFX card is the bottleneck on my system, so I may not be able to see bigger benefits from going to x64.
